Methodology: How We Ranked the Best Solar Companies in Leola
EcoWatch's solar experts analyzed each solar company in Leola based on criteria such as its reputation in the industry, customer reviews, services, warranty coverage and financing. Using this solar methodology, we used the data we collected to rate and rank each company and narrow down our picks for the best solar companies in Leola
Below are some the criteria we examined specifically for Pennsylvania solar companies
- Brand reputation and certifications (20%): We take each company's Better Business Bureau (BBB) score into consideration, as well as how long the installer has been in business (at least 5 years is required, 10 preferred) and what type of solar certifications it holds.
- Customer reviews (20%): Trust is a top priority at EcoWatch, so we take customer experience under close consideration. We scour different review sites and customer testimonials when ranking our top solar companies, checking sites such as Trustpilot and Google Reviews. We also consider any potential complaints or lawsuits filed against these companies and award or remove points accordingly.
- Warranty (20%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ers 25-year warranties that cover performance, product and workmanship. The industry standard that we measure companies against is 25-year product and performance warranties, along with a 10-year workmanship warranty. We also look closely into the track record of the post-installation support each company provides in terms of honoring its contracts
- Solar services (10%): All of the companies we review install solar panels, but we award companies higher points if they offer additional services for customers, like battery installation, energy-efficiency audits, and EV chargers.
- Pricing and financing (10%): It's hard to get exact quotes for solar projects, but we use marketplace research to determine how each company prices its equipment and installation services. Additionally, companies that offer more help for panel financing — like in-house loans, leases, or PPAs — score higher than those that don't.
- Availability (10%): The bigger the service area, the higher the company will score.
- Transparency and accessibility (5%): Solar installers that offer free consultations and easy contact methods score higher in this category.
- Environmental, social and corporate governance factors (5%): A company earns a perfect score in this category if it offers public data disclosure, addresses end-of-life (EOL) products or processes, and demonstrates a commitment to uplifting the communities that it serves.
The Cost and Benefits of Solar in Leola
For many readers, the decision of which solar company to hire comes down to costs. A few key factors that determine the cost of installing solar panels on your home and how much it could save you over time are:
- Typical energy usage: The more electricity your household uses on average and the larger your current electricity bills are, the more benefits you'll see from switching to solar.
- Incentives: The federal solar investment tax credit, which everyone in the U.S. is eligible for, allows you to deduct 30% of the cost of your solar system installation from your federal taxes. Plus, not including incentives, you can save about $14,000 over 20 years on your energy bills.
- The amount of sunlight your roof gets: If your rooftop doesn't see much direct sunlight, your solar panels won't be able to make as much energy, which will leave you with lower savings on electric bills than someone with a roof that gets a lot of sunlight.
- Choice of solar panels: The type of solar panels you buy will affect your total cost. High-efficiency monocrystalline panels will cost more upfront but can also save you more money over the lifetime of your system. If you don't need to maximize efficiency, you can opt for a higher number of more affordable panels.
There are several wonderful benefits of solar even with the upfront cost of installation. It can help the planet and your wallet. In addition, it can raise the value of your home, resulting in even more benefits if you decide to sell your home later.

How long does it take for solar to pay for itself?
Solar panels usually pay for themselves in about 12.1 years, but your solar payback period will vary based on your utility costs. The more your typical electricity bill, the faster your solar panel system will pay for itself.
What are the different kinds of solar panels?
There are three main types of solar panels: monocrystalline, polycrystalline and thin-film. In regard to efficiency and price, monocrystalline has the highest for both, then polycrystalline, and then thin-film. The best choice for you is highly influenced by your roof configuration, how much you're willing to spend and desired energy output.
